Todays Shave Kit Tuesday 9th Feb 2021

Shave Score 9.5/10


PreShave: Hot Shower / NIVEA MEN DEEP Anti-Blackhead Scrub
PreShave Cream: Proraso Refreshing
Cream: Proraso White Shaving Cream (tube)
Brush: Clear Confidence Co Synthetic Shaving Brush - Vegan-Friendly
Razor: Merkur 500 Progress (3.0, 2.5, 2.0)
Blade Astra Platinum (3)
Post Shave: Proraso After Shave Green Refreshing
Post Shave Balm: Proraso Aftershave Balm White

Tried the Proraso White Shave Cream for the first time today, not bad at all, especially in my warm copper shaving bowl :)

Changed the way I'm using the Merkur Progress after tons of reading the web, so reversed the setting, WTG 3.0, XTG 2.5, and ATG 2.0.

Ended up with a BBS shave and zero irritation :) very happy indeed, starting to love this Merkur Progress, and I'll still experiment with the settings :)

9 February

PAA Dapper Doc’s
Blackland Signature
Blackland Blackbird
Feather Hi-stainless
Pinaud Clubman VIBR

74A2AA21-EA58-48B9-AA4F-92088AAC0C21.jpeg

Damn I couldn’t resist, but what a fabulous close shave I had this morning. The Dapper Doc’s soap is a heady mixture of lilac and fig and works as well as the other PAA soaps that I own (very well indeed). The Blackland signature brush is made very nicely with a black anodised aluminium handle and a smallish 23mm black synthetic knot (fab). The Blackland Blackbird is a stunning looking razor, which when loaded with a blade looks as if it will be aggressive, there is considerable blade exposure, but in truth it gave me a very close, comfortable shave. I love it.
